Many of us go through our spiritual life feeling as if we are fighting a losing battle. We seem to go uphill slowly for awhile, and make progress, and then all of a sudden we hit rock bottom. What can cause this we ask ourselves? And how shall we rise above all of the pitfalls in life?

Well my friend, there is no easy answer to this question we all ask sometime in our lives, but there is a way to rise above the falls if we just know where to train our hearts, and minds to look.
God is waiting patiently for us always in the background, hoping that we will look to him through every aspect of our lives. Even when you may feel that your reason for looking to him is a small one, insignificant, or not important. I am here to tell you that all things are important to the one who created us in his image. Not one thing is insignificant to God no matter how minute we may believe it to be.
Just cast your cares upon the Lord, and let him take the reigns to your problems. I feel as though sending a prayer up to God is like letting go of a helium balloon. We must learn to let go of that prayer balloon, leave it there, and worry about it no more. Let God do his will in your life, and in your prayer requests, and you will never be left shipwrecked, and alone.
The Struggle
Trapped within our human nature
A struggle, wars unseen
Mounds of spiritual havoc lie
Beneath our viewing screen
Shadows of conflicting forces
Encircling our Soul
Warring, raging battles
A spiritual mixing bowl
Right answers never seem to surface
As we walk a narrow road
Demonic presence everywhere
Gods Angels keep on hold
Should I do this, should I do that?
As we blindly feel our way
Forever searching for contentment
Seeking the light of day
Though our struggles will be many
Our heartaches may be more
God has prepared a place for us
Walk through his open door
Remember we were created human
Our nature is of SIN
God has given us a choice to make
The secret lies within
Though there be trials & tribulation
Our future struggles will be none
When we pierce the gates of Heaven
Our battles will be won.
Written by: Debra L. Looney
